Description

Shooting the Sleaze is a comic thriller that tingles the spine while tickling the funny-bone. It sets official state agencies at loggerheads with private sector counter-intelligence, each employing its own little band of killers. These frequently fall over each others feet. Meanwhile, someone is killing off reporters of the nations leading tabloid. Odd movements like The Poor Peoples Army and the Last of the Republicans are planning to blow away half of Londons famous landmarks. In addition, the countrys most savage uncaught serial killer, Jack the Stripper, is coming out of retirement with a bayonet and a license to kill. These join a glamorous columnist, a corrupt detective, a porn-loving Prime Minister, a former CIA hitman and many of the great and the good in a mad dance of comic violence that ends in a great bang and quite a bit of whimpering.
